Last modified on July 24, 2026 • 1 min read • 127 wordsI am missing from Suse Linux 9 a nice GUI that collects ALL system services with the options “start”, “stop” and “start on every system boot”.
cd /etc/init.d/rc5.d sudo ln -s ../atalk S22atalk After rebooting (and to my surprise) my computer froze. No Ctrl-Alt-F2, no access via ssh; the only rescue being the physical reboot button button (something I am only used to from my Macintosh times). After rebooting in safe mode and removing the link everything is fine again. When I manually start atalk, the system freezes in the same way after a couple of seconds…
